The display of non-Roman characters is currently a solution only supported by Netscape Navigator and Microsoft Internet Explorer, so several options remain for submitting articles to JBS that contain non-Roman characters.
  • Use the appropriate JBS transliteration scheme. In addition, to distinguish this text from the surrounding modern-language text, the transliterated material should be enclosed in tags indicating the language in question. Abbreviations include: heb (Hebrew), grc (Greek), arc (Aramaic), syr (Syriac), cop (Coptic), lat (Latin)
